The 2025-2026 season of the Pepsi University Football League (UFL) is slated to kick off soon.
The draws were held at the Kati Kati Restaurant along Lugogo By-Pass in Kampala on Thursday, 18th September 2025.
This year’s edition has witnessed the increase for the number of universities from 23 to 29 with the additions of King Ceasor University, Mountains of the Moon University, African Renewal University, Soroti University and Lira University.
In the same vein, Bishop Stuart and Kyambogo University have also returned from their suspensions.
There are five groups from A, B, C, D through to E.
Uganda Martyrs’ University (UMU) Nkozi is the reigning champion.
UMU will kick off play on 25th September 2025 at Hamz Stadium with a yet to be named team during the official opening duel.
